-class RunnyStack<Base> {
- private int numRuns;
- private int numDepth;
- private Run top;
- //Constructors
- private class Run {
- private Base base;
- private int l;
- private Run next;
- private Run(Base base, Run next) {
- this.base=base;
- this.l=l+1;
- this.next=next;
- }
- }
- public RunnyStack() {
- top=null;
- }
- //Methods
- private boolean isEqual(Run b1, Base b2){
- if (b1 == null || b2 == null) {
- return b1 == b2;
- } else {
- return b1.base.equals(b2);
- }
- }
- public boolean isEmpty() {
- return top==null;
- }
- public int depth() {
- return numDepth;
- }
- public Base peek() {
- if (isEmpty()) {
- throw new IllegalStateException();
- } else {
- return top.base;
- }
- }
- public void pop() {
- if (isEmpty()) {
- throw new IllegalStateException();
- } else {
- top.l--;
- numDepth--;
- if (top.l == 0) {
- top=top.next;
- numRuns--;
- }
- }
- }
- public void push(Base base) {
- numDepth++;
- if (isEqual(top, base)) {
- top.l++;
- } else {
- numRuns++;
- top=new Run(base, top);
- }
- }
- public int runs() {
- return numRuns;
- }
-
-}
